As I am directly involved with the 2000+ UK shark Tagging Programme (includes tope as per the original question) and seen how circle hooks benefit tag and release with minimal damage/discomfort to the fish, I was surprised with Davy's interjection based on, what I consider to be, a narrow minded, elitist view point, that missed the original question in the first place, just to try and prove that he's the fastest gun in the west. So he holds his rod all day does he? For one or two big fish a day? Really? All kinds of anglers from all kinds of disciplines put their rods down some time or other and the crafty fishes take advantage of these moral lapses and try to nick the bait. If a 'J' hook is used - gut hooked! If a circle is used - in the scissors! But then again, I'm not going to tell Davy this it might upset him, and I wouldn't like that. Circles are not a passing fad, they are a real contribution to fish welfare, but don't tell Davy. Me fight, unlikely, I know nothing guvnor. DCB

  5. I like Fire Line. Best knot is the Bimini Twist, the only 100 per center. A sod to tie but worth it. As with any knot I tie in braid I tend to double it for increase insurance. DCB

  24. Neil - I see the sea licence much the same as a freshwater licence, ie. a licence to use a rod or rods to fish. Fishing our seas would be as now - free. Income for sea licences would need to be 'ring fenced' to make sure its used for the right purposes. DCB
